Page MenuHomePhabricator
Paste P7048

Blubbering with MediaWiki
ActivePublic

Authored by dduvall on Apr 27 2018, 11:02 PM.
Tags
None
Referenced Files
F17352999: Blubbering with MediaWiki
Apr 27 2018, 11:02 PM
Subscribers
None
core2 $ cat dist/pipeline/blubber.yaml
version: v1
base: docker-registry.wikimedia.org/wikimedia-stretch
apt:
packages:
- djvulibre-bin
- nodejs-legacy
- composer
variants:
php7:
apt:
packages:
- php7.0
- php7.0-curl
- php7.0-gd
- php7.0-mbstring
- php7.0-sqlite
- php7.0-xml
- php7.0-zip # needed by composer
hhvm:
apt:
packages:
- hhvm
test-php7:
includes: [test, php7]
test-hhvm:
includes: [test, hhvm]
test:
runs:
insecurely: true
entrypoint: [composer, test]
core2 $ docker run --rm -it --entrypoint /bin/bash localhost/mediawiki-core:test-php7
somebody@dfcda138d51a:/srv/app$ composer install --no-dev
> ComposerHookHandler::onPreUpdate
Loading composer repositories with package information
Updating dependencies
- Installing wikimedia/composer-merge-plugin (v1.4.1)
Downloading: 100%
- Installing cssjanus/cssjanus (v1.2.0)
Downloading: 100%
- Installing liuggio/statsd-php-client (v1.0.18)
Downloading: 100%
- Installing oojs/oojs-ui (v0.26.5)
Downloading: 100%
- Installing oyejorge/less.php (v1.7.0.14)
Downloading: 100%
- Installing wikimedia/assert (v0.2.2)
Downloading: 100%
- Installing wikimedia/base-convert (v1.0.1)
Downloading: 100%
- Installing wikimedia/cdb (1.4.1)
Downloading: 100%
- Installing wikimedia/cldr-plural-rule-parser (v1.0.0)
Downloading: 100%
- Installing wikimedia/html-formatter (1.0.1)
Downloading: 100%
- Installing wikimedia/ip-set (1.2.0)
Downloading: 100%
- Installing wikimedia/object-factory (1.0.0)
Downloading: 100%
- Installing psr/log (1.0.2)
Downloading: 100%
- Installing wikimedia/at-ease (v1.2.0)
Downloading: 100%
- Installing wikimedia/php-session-serializer (v1.0.6)
Downloading: 100%
- Installing wikimedia/purtle (v1.0.7)
Downloading: 100%
- Installing wikimedia/relpath (2.1.1)
Downloading: 100%
- Installing wikimedia/utfnormal (v2.0.0)
Downloading: 100%
- Installing wikimedia/remex-html (1.0.3)
Downloading: 100%
- Installing wikimedia/running-stat (v1.2.1)
Downloading: 100%
- Installing wikimedia/scoped-callback (v1.0.0)
Downloading: 100%
- Installing wikimedia/timestamp (v1.0.0)
Downloading: 100%
- Installing wikimedia/wait-condition-loop (v1.0.1)
Downloading: 100%
- Installing wikimedia/wrappedstring (v2.3.0)
Downloading: 100%
- Installing zordius/lightncandy (v0.23)
Downloading: 100%
- Installing composer/semver (1.4.2)
Downloading: 100%
Writing lock file
Generating optimized autoload files
[ErrorException]
fopen(/usr/share/php/Composer/Autoload/../../../doc/composer/copyright): failed to open stream: No such file or directory
install [--prefer-source] [--prefer-dist] [--dry-run] [--dev] [--no-dev] [--no-custom-installers] [--no-autoloader] [--no-scripts] [--no-progress] [--no-suggest] [-v|vv|vvv|--verbose] [-o|--optimize-autoloader] [-a|--classmap-authoritative] [--ignore-platform-reqs] [--] [<packages>]...
somebody@dfcda138d51a:/srv/app$

Event Timeline

dduvall changed the title of this paste from untitled to Blubbering with MediaWiki.
dduvall updated the paste's language from autodetect to autodetect.